Runbook — Wrenfield Arena turnstile counter, account recovery. If the counter service account locks after failed syncs, do not reset gate hardware; counts are preserved locally for 48 hours. Contractors: initiate recovery from the Gatewarden console, select the arena node, and choose offline restore. The console will then prompt for the counter account's recovery passphrase, which is:

recovery phrase for fajeg-kawep: druix-gorius-briax-ulaeth-fraox-lammir-pelox-jormir-pelwyn-julir

## Deployment — Crumbline Order Cutoff

Crumbline enforces the bakery's order-cutoff rule at deploy time: orders placed after the configured cutoff roll to the next production day. Deploys must not land within 15 minutes of the cutoff, or in-flight carts can be stamped with the wrong fulfillment date. If you're on call and see misdated orders, check whether a deploy crossed the cutoff window before anything else. The cutoff and related timing settings active in production are listed below.

config for bahop-baduf:
[kasion]
team = lamath
access_code = ac_d807e5
host = kasion.paliqcloud.corp
port = 4000
owner = julix.tamvan
peer = frair.qorvelsoft.local

Ticket: Config drift in Pathgrip driver-assignment heuristic

Sandbox and production have diverged. The heuristic weights (proximity, shift-remaining, vehicle class) differ between environments, so plugin authors testing against sandbox are seeing assignment orders that won't reproduce in prod. Root cause: a hotfix last quarter was applied directly to prod and never backported. Until the sync job lands, treat production values as canonical and validate plugins against them only. For reference, the current production configuration is below.

service settings:
ralael:
  pin: 7453
  tenant: zorath
  seal: seal_087806e4
  metrics_host: metrics.ralael.paliqworks.example
  standby_team: fraath
  escalation: praok-istiel
  nonce: 10e083

Handover — Petra to incoming shift, receiving site

Original courier (Swiftvane) missed yesterday's slot. Contract moved to Ortell Transit effective today. Same consignment, same seal numbers — verify against the manifest taped inside the cage door. New driver arrives 10:15. No release without seal check. Proceed with the hand-over per the line below.

dispatch memo: the sorius tamius courier leaves the praeth ledger at gate 4873 under passcode 928014